Following Saturday’s Rebellion pay-per-view, IMPACT held a taping on Sunday in Poughkeepsie, New York, for the next two weeks of TV.
Here are the results from the taping (via IMPACT Asylum & F4WOnline):
- Josh Alexander def. Moose to retain the title – Impact World Championship. A future match between Alexander and Tomohiro Ishii was teased.
- Ace Austin def. Rocky Romero – Impact X Division Championship
- The Briscoes def. Heath & Rhino
- PCO def. JONAH
- Tomohiro Ishii def. Steve Maclin
- Jay White & Chris Bey def. The Souljas
- W, Morrissey def. Brian Myers – Tables
- Rosemary & Havok def. Tasha Steelz & Savannah Evans
- Tenille Dashwood def. Gisele Shaw
- Honor No More’s Eddie Edwards, Mike Bennett, & Matt Taven def. Motor City Machine Guns & ‘Speedball’ Mike Bailey
- Bhupinder Guijar def. VSK
- Masha Slamovich def. enhancement talent
